S3 バックアップ リージョン

s3 の 「データ転送料金表」 を確認すると s3 は バックアップ用ストレージとして優れています。 基本的にバックアップデータは万が一の時のために保存するだけで、万が一がなければバックアップデータを復元することはないため 「データ転送料金」 としては実質0円と計算できます。 [解決方法が見つかりました!] rdsをバックアップする推奨方法は、自動バックアップとdbスナップショットを使用することです。dbスナップショットは基本的にebsスナップショットと同じであり、バックグラウンドでs3に保存されますが、同じリージョン内でのみ使用可能です。 AWS BackupはAWSの新しいサービスで、AWSのリソースのバックアップを集中管理できます。これまで手動でバックアップを用意していたサービスでも、スケジュールに基づいて自動的にバックアップでき、ログの管理も一元化が可能です。 そもそも 今回使用するのはS3の機能の中でも Glacierも取り出しにかかる時間によってGlacierとGlacier Deep Archieveの2つに別れます。データ保管の料金ですが東京リージョンでの価格だとこんな感じになります。 ・S3標準:0.025USD/GB(最初の50TBのみ)・Glacier:0.005USD/GB・Glacier Deep Archive:0.002USD/GB うちにある写真データは大体2TBぐらいなのでそれぞれ月額50ドル・10ドル・4ドルとなります。 一方でリージョンでも価格差があり、最も安い ・S3標準:0.023USD/GB(最初の50TBのみ)・Glacier:0.004USD/GB・Glacier Deep Archive:0.00099USD/GB 同様に月額になおすと46ドル・8ドル・1.98ドルとなります。自分は  ここではテスト用に使用するので「test」みたいなのを名前につけます。 リージョンの選択をします。普段でしたら東京リージョンを選択しますが、なるべく安くしたいので米国のを使用することにします。 色々な設定を求められますが、そこまでの使い方をするわけではないので、今回は全部無視します。  アップロードはドラッグ・アンド・ドロップで出来ますので、適当なファイルを入れます。 アップロードするときにストレージクラスを選択します。 そのままアップロードを押すとファイルがアップロードされます。これで完了になります。 ストレージクラスもちゃんとGlacer Deep Archiveになっていますね。 今のテスト環境の 中身を確認するとストレージクラスがスタンダードになっています。 Glacierからファイルの復元依頼を出します。あとは取り出しにかかる時間を待つだけです。最大2日も待てばいいのであとは気長に待ちましょう。 ちなみにS3の標準だと即時でダウンロードが出来ます。もちろんその分の料金はかかるので使い方によって分けましょう。 TB単位の資源を年間3000円ほどで保管出来ることがわかりました。 こうした内容は技術系のブログに書く予定だったんですが、写真に関わることなのでこっちに書いています。さて、どうしよう・・・。   Amazon S3 Glacier Deep ArchiveはS3 APIから利用可能ではありますが、 3つのデータセンターにデータを同期するため以下の整合性モデルとなる 写真撮影が趣味で、そこから旅行とか登山とかダイビングをはじめました。exceed-yukikazeさんは、はてなブログを使っています。あなたもはてなブログをはじめてみませんか? 定期的にシステムのバックアップを作成し、障害発生時にはバックアップからシステムを復旧する方法です。 aws では、バックアップデータをリージョン a にある s3 に保存し、バックアップデータをリージョン b の s3 (dr 用) にレプリケートしておきます。

複数ファイルをアーカイブする時の利便性. Powered by 引用をストックしました引用するにはまずログインしてください引用をストックできませんでした。再度お試しください限定公開記事のため引用できません。 リージョンとaz. 可能です。しかしながら、 GlacierからクロスリージョンのGlacierに レプリケーションすることは、(2019年10月20日時点では)出来ません。 4. s3のバケットをどのリージョン(地域)に作成するのかを指定できる; s3は3箇所以上のazに同期される(堅牢性が高い) データ整合性モデル. ウィスキー、シガー、パイプをこよなく愛する大栗です。 本日S3に重要なアップデートが行われました。S3のオブジェクトを別リージョンへレプリケーションすることで出来るようになりました。 設定 今回はManagement C … 株式会社ネクスト(株式会社LIFULL)でインフラエンジニアを担当している この記事は AWS(Amazon Web Services)には便利なサービスが多々ありますが、その中には、これらのマネージドデータベースサービスは優れたスケーラビリティや耐障害性を持っております。しかし、マネージドデータベースサービスを利用する場合でも、何らかの操作ミスやプログラム誤動作といった要因によって、保存していたデータが消えてしまう可能性がありますので、定期的にデータをバックアップする事が大切と考えております。本日はAWSのデータベースサービスやストレージサービスのうち一部サービスについて、バックアップの設定や方法についてお話させて頂きたいと思います。 ・以下の資料を参考にさせて頂きました。Amazon APIリファレンス類オンプレミスでデータベースサーバを構築・運用していた時代、私は以下のようなDBMS用のバックアップコマンドを利用して、データのバックアップを行っておりました。これらのバックアップコマンドを定期的に自動実行する事で、データベースサーバ以外のストレージにバックアップデータを保存しておりました。実際に何度かデータを復元した事があり、バックアップは心強い存在でした。しかし、バックアップの設定やデータ復元には、DBMSや各コマンド等の知識が必要であり、データベースをもっと簡単にバックアップ出来る方法はないか探しておりました。前置き長くなりましたが、Amazon RDSには標準的なバックアップ機能(DBスナップショット取得機能)が備わっており、容易に自動バックアップを設定出来るようになりました。Amazon RDSはデータを自動バックアップする設定が可能です。自動バックアップを設定すると、Amazon RDSインスタンスのDBスナップショットが自動的に作成されて、RDSインスタンスに保存したデータがバックアップされるようになります。「バックアップ」の「バックアップの保存期間」を0から1日以上に変更する事で、自動的にAmazon RDSインスタンスのバックアップが実行されるようになります。稼働中のAmazon RDSインスタンスに対しても、自動バックアップを設定したり、バックアップ保存期間を変更可能です。「バックアップ」の「バックアップの保存期間」を変更する事で、0から1日以上に変更する事で、自動的にAmazon RDSインスタンスのバックアップが実行されるようになります。前述の設定により、毎日Amazon RDSの自動バックアップが作成されるようになります。しかし、例えば、毎月1日といった特定の間隔で自動バックアップを取得したい、35日経過してもバックアップを残しておきたいといった事があるかもしれません。そのような場合、Amazon Lambdaファンクションで、Amazon RDSインスタンスのDBスナップショットを作成するようスケジュール設定する事で、毎月1日といった特定の間隔で自動バックアップを取得する事が可能です。なお、RDSスナップショットによるRDSバックアップデータについては、AWS公式ドキュメント上ではS3に保存されると書かれていますが、S3バケット内のどこに保存されるかは明記されておらず、私の方でも具体的にバケット内のどの場所に保存されているかまでは確認できませんでした。ただし、RDSバックアップデータ(スナップショット)については、AWSマネジメントコンソールの「RDS」→「スナップショット」画面上で検索し、データを復元する事が可能ですので、ご安心下さい。 ↓IAMロール「example-rds-backup」を作成します。「Create Lambda Functions」をクリックします。「Select blueprint」では「hello world」をクリックして選択します。「Next」をクリックします。「Configure function」で以下のように入力して、Lambdaファンクション「example-rds-backup」を作成します。「Code」に入力するLambdaファンクションのコードは以下になります。「Next」をクリックします。「Create function」をクリックします。「Test」をクリックして、Lambdaを実行します。「Save & Test」をクリックします。Amazon Lambdaファンクションを定期的に実行するよう設定し、Amazon RDSの自動バックアップを設定します。Amazon Lambdaファンクションの実行スケジュールを設定する手順については、以下を参考にしてみて下さい。参考までに、前述の(3-5)までに取得したRDSバックアップデータ(スナップショット)の復元方法を記載致します。選択したRDSバックアップデータ(スナップショット)で、新しいRDSインスタンスを作成し、データを復元することができます。以下の例では、RDSバックアップデータ名(スナップショット名)を復元する為、最低限設定が必要な項目を記します。「DBインスタンスの復元」画面をスクロールし、「DBインスタンスの復元」をクリックします。これにより、選択したRDSバックアップデータ(スナップショット)で、新しいRDSインスタンス作成とデータ復元が開始されます。オンプレミスでRedisサーバを構築・運用していた時代、Redisをマスターとスレーブの2台構成とし、マスターの変更をスレーブへレプリケーションするよう設定していました。Amazon ElastiCacheのRedisはデータを自動バックアップする設定が可能です。Amazon ElastiCacheクラスタ(Redis)作成時に「Backup」の「Enable automatic backups」にチェックをつける事で、Amazon ElastiCacheクラスタ(Redis)に保存したデータを自動バックアップするよう設定出来ます。稼働中のAmazon ElastiCacheクラスタ(Redis)に対しても、自動バックアップを設定可能です。「Enable Automatic Backups」を「Yes」と選択する事で、Amazon ElastiCacheクラスタ(Redis)の自動バックアップを設定出来ます。また「Backup Retention Period」を変更する事で、バックアップ保存期間は1日〜35日の間で選択出来ます。前述の設定により、毎日Amazon ElastiCache(Redis)の自動バックアップが作成されるようになります。しかし、例えば、毎月1日といった特定の間隔で自動バックアップを取得したい、35日経過してもバックアップを残しておきたいといった事があるかもしれません。そのような場合、Amazon Lambdaファンクションで、Amazon ElastiCache(Redis)クラスタのスナップショットを作成するようスケジュール設定する事で、毎月1日といった特定の間隔で自動バックアップを取得する事が可能です。設定自体は前述の「Amazon LambdaによるAmazon RDSの自動バックアップ」とほとんど変わりません。IAMロール「example-elasticache-redis-backup」を作成します。「Create Lambda Functions」をクリックします。「Select blueprint」では「hello world」をクリックして選択します。「Next」をクリックします。「Configure function」で以下のように入力して、Lambdaファンクション「example-rds-backup」を作成します。「Code」に入力するLambdaファンクションのコードは以下になります。「Next」をクリックします。「Create function」をクリックします。「Test」をクリックして、Lambdaを実行します。「Save & Test」をクリックします。Amazon Lambdaファンクションを定期的に実行するよう設定し、Amazon ElastiCache(Redis)の自動バックアップを設定します。Amazon Lambdaファンクションの実行スケジュールを設定する手順については、以下を参考にしてみて下さい。Amazon S3は 99.99% の可用性を備えた、極めて耐障害性が高いオブジェクトストレージです。基本的には、ユーザが誤ってS3バケット上に保存したデータ(オブジェクト)を消さない限り、データが消失する可能性は極めて低いと思います。今回はS3に保存したオブジェクトを誤って消してしまった場合に備えて、オブジェクトをバックアップ(バージョニング)する設定をご説明します。今回の例では、example-search-crontabバケットをクリックします。「バージョニングの有効化」をクリックします。「OK」をクリックします。以下のように「バージョニングは現在、このバケットで有効になっています」と表示されれば、S3のバックアップ(バージョニング)設定は終わりです。「OK」をクリックして、S3に保存しているオブジェクトを削除します。画面上の「バージョン」の「表示」をクリックします。S3バケットから削除したオブジェクトについて、削除前のオブジェクトが残るようになりました。削除前のオブジェクトをクリックすると、オブジェクトの内容も確認する事が出来ます;。次はどちらかといえばディザスタリカバリ用途で利用されるものと思いますが、Amazon S3のバックアップ(クロスリージョン レプリケーション)設定についてご説明します。これは、例えばTokyoリージョンのS3バケットに対して、別のリージョンにバックアップ用S3バケットを作成しておく事で、TokyoリージョンのS3バケットにファイルを保存すると、別リージョンのS3バケットへファイルをレプリケーションするというバックアップ設定になります。「クロスリージョン レプリケーションを有効化」を選択します。「IAMロールの作成/選択」をクリックします。「詳細を表示」をクリックします。ポリシードキュメントはデフォルトのままで「許可」をクリックします。「保存」をクリックします。「このバケットではクロスリージョン レプリケーションは現在有効化されています。」と表示されれば、設定完了です。まず、Tokyoリージョンの「クロスリージョン レプリケーション」を有効化したS3バケットに対して、ファイルをアップロードします。次にバックアップ先として指定したSingaporeリージョンのS3バケットに対して、TokyoリージョンのS3バケットへアップロードしたファイルがレプリケーションされている事を確認します。TokyoリージョンのS3バケットへアップロードしたファイルについて、SingaporeリージョンのS3バケットへレプリケーションされている事を確認します。これでバックアップ確認完了です。Amazon RDS, Amazon ElastiCache for Redis, Amazon S3は簡単な設定で、データをバックアップするよう設定する事が出来ます。Amazon Lambdaを組み合わせると、バックアップ間隔を細かく制御する事も可能です。不測のデータ消失に備えて、データのバックアップを行うようにしておきたいですね。よろしくお願い致します。

.

部活 人間 的成長, 大阪駅 新快速 姫路行き 停車駅, 鈴鹿10時間 2019 結果, Please Be Aware, 郵便番号 マーク パソコン, 春茶 オサム 点描の唄, アゴナスの雄牛 Mtg デッキ, 鳥吉 メニュー つくば, 贅沢に 麹 を使った甘みと深い 旨み の 生 糀 みそ レシピ, スック コンシーラー 田中みな実, 進化論 創造論 違い, 鎧 武 コラボ回, 彼女は嘘を愛しすぎてる キャスト 韓国, バランス 類語 英語, カネコアヤノ アーケード コード, Radwimps 最後の晩餐 コード, 晒される ネット 意味, 日々 毎日 意味, コロナ 兵庫県 休校, アクアタイムズ 虹 主題歌, バキ 大 擂台 賽 地上波, 大雪警報 基準 北海道, 昨日 は 会えなくて残念 で した 英語, 卒業 洋楽 泣ける, 1970年 トミカ セドリック, That's Because 文頭, 遠賀 川 中間 観測所, レアルマドリード 試合 動画, ロジカルコミュニケーション 研修 感想, 守谷 駅前 オープン, Mighty Great Feeling, 仮面ライダーゴースト 小説 ネタバレ, つくば市 賃貸 3万円以下,